Do u want a workstation chassis or a server? Also depends how many hard drives u want to connect, which network interfaces etc..

Also a big point is the cooling design of the GPUs. If u can stack them without obstructing the fans you could maybe go with something like this:

Case: Phanteks P600S or EvolveX
Mainboard: ASRock TRX 40 Creator (also hast 10G onboard)
CPU: Ryzen Threadripper 3960X (you may want to count PCIe lanes though if it is enough)
Noctua/Be Quiet CPU cooler, (Noctua NH-U14S maybe)
1200-1600W Power Supply (I personally like the Super Flower ones)
M.2 Pcie 4.0 SSD for caching
Another M.2 or some Sata SSD for the OS
Other drives or network share
128-256GB RAM, 3200Mhz, CL16 (Corsair Vengeance LPX should fit with the Noctua cooler )
Some good case fans, Noctua for example has some industrial with 12V and high rpm, may want to set them to high in Bios.

Not saying this is the best just what comes into my mind. I also don’t know if u get this 4 GPUs stacked in a normal workstation without obstructing cooling if u don’t use water-cooling.

> I would like to build a Relion/cryoSPARC workstation using 4x 2080 GPUs that I already have in hand. Can anyone offer a parts list for such a build? There is no limit on the footprint of the machine.
